Introduction to Units and Dimensions Every measurement has two parts. The first is a number (n), and the next is a unit (u). Q = nu. For example, the length of an object = 40 cm. SI is a coherent system of units. A coherent system of units is one in which the units of derived quantities are obtained as multiples or submultiples of certain basic units. The SI system is a comprehensive, coherent and rationalised MKS. The ampere system (RMKSA system) was devised by Prof. Giorgi. Yotta (y) 1024 Note: The following are not used in the SI system, * deca 10! deci 107 * hecta 10? centi 10? How to Write Units of Physical Quantities? 1. Full names of the units, even when they are named after a scientist, should not be written with a capital letter. For example, newton, watt, ampere, meter 2. The unit should be written either in full or in agreed symbols only 3. Units do not take the plural form. For example, 10 kg but not 10 kgs, 20 w but not 20 ws 4,No full stop or punctuation mark should be used within or at the end of symbols for units. For example, 10 W but not 10 w. What Are Dimensions? Dimensional Analysis Dimensional analysis is the practice of checking relations between physical quantities by identifying the dimensions of the physical quantities. These dimensions are independent of the numerical multiples and constants, and alltine uantities in the world. can be expressed. as ci tuinction of the fundamental dimensions. Dimensionless quantities are those which do not have dimensions but have a fixed value. * Dimensionless quantities without units: Pure numbers, 1, e, sin 8, cos 6, tan 8 etc. * Dimensionless quantities with units: Angular displacement - radian, Joule's constant - joule/calorie, etc. What Are Dimensional Variables? Dimensional variables are those physical quantities which have dimensions and do not have a fixed value. For example, velocity, acceleration, force, work, power, ete. What Are the Dimensionless Variables? Dimensionless variables are those physical quantities which do not have dimensions and do not have a fixed value. For example, specific gravity, refractive index (https://byjus.com/physics/refractive-index/), the coefficient of friction, Poisson's ratio, etc. 1.In any correct equation representing the relation between physical quantities, the dimensions of all the terms must be the same on both sides. Terms separated by ‘+’ or ‘~’ must have the same dimensions. 2.
